Schedule 1 Adjustments line 29 cannot enter any amount in these fields

Follow the instructions below to enter your premiums, and we’ll check to see if you qualify for any deductions:

I got a 1095-A from Healthcare.gov or a state marketplace.

  • Report the premiums you paid on your 1095-A in the Health Insurance section.
  • Type “1095-A” in the Search box and then select the “Jump to” link

I paid COBRA premiums and the policy is in a former employer's name.

  • Enter the premiums as a medical expense in Deductions & Credits under the Personal tab.
  • Type “Schedule A” in the Search box and then select the “Jump to” link

I paid health insurance premiums and the policy is in my name and not from a Marketplace.

  • You’ll enter the premiums as a business expense, under Income & Expenses.
  • Type “Schedule C” in the Search box and then select the “Jump to” link.
  • Now go to Health insurance premiums under the Less Common Expenses section.Note: If this is your first time entering info about your self-employment work, you’ll be asked some initial questions before coming to the expenses section. If you previously entered info on your self-employment work, you can pick up from there - just click Edit next to the type of work you entered previously, and then scroll down to the Expenses section.
